Output 3902397a07f11d6ace261d7c33d1c6b91f229b08763b64e00ad79aed2489bf69:1

value
34925348
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57243c85e9e78007cbf03c33f0a344d859b47976 OP_EQUAL
address
39dn7yzhoWvKnz4RLsdRDotXariwjojtz9
transaction
3902397a07f11d6ace261d7c33d1c6b91f229b08763b64e00ad79aed2489bf69
spent
true